Abstract

The invention discloses a video state detection and checking method. The video request information is fully considered, and time-frequency access analysis is carried out on the video channel, so thatthe checking and classification of the video channel can be realized. On the basis that the network bandwidth of a video integration unit is acquired, the checked video channel is pre-estimated, the video state detection efficiency is effectively improved, and network bandwidth occupation caused by circulation polling of all video points is avoided; meanwhile, all operations can be subjected to data synchronization on the video platform side and remote operation and maintenance, when there is a problem, operation and maintenance personnel can be arranged to precisely locate the faulty video channel, and the operation and maintenance efficiency can be effectively improved.

Description

technical field

[0001] The invention belongs to the technical field of video monitoring, and in particular relates to a method for detecting and checking video states. Background technique

[0002] Traditional road monitoring is mainly based on fast dome monitoring, and the monitoring points are distributed at urban road intersections and key road sections where traffic and people flow are relatively concentrated; each intersection will promptly transmit the real-time images of the monitored area back to the large screen of the traffic command center (monitoring Office), so that the traffic command personnel can grasp the traffic conditions of each intersection and road section in real time, such as: the flow of people and vehicles on the road section, whether the signal lights are working normally, whether there are violations and traffic accidents. This information can help traffic management departments take appropriate measures in a timely manner.
